The Consumer Electronics Market size was valued at USD 773.40 USD Billion in 2023 and is projected to reach USD 1294.01 USD Billion by 2032, exhibiting a CAGR of 7.63 % during the forecast period. Recent developments include: May 2023 - Sony Electronics Inc. launched the ‘Xperia 1V’ smartphone, fit with advanced and cutting edge technology, along with a CMOS image sensor with two-layer transistor pixel., August 2022 – Samsung Electronics launched a range of ‘Bespoke’ appliance products, including kitchen appliances, laundry and home equipment, provided with sustainable and intelligent features., December 2022 – LG Electronics launched ‘LG ThinQ UP’ advanced home electronics, consisting refrigerators, dryers, ovens, washers, and dishwashers. These products offer smart and intelligent features that are able to cater the growing need of the consumers., November 2022 – Panasonic launched a series of electronics products, including washing machine along with built-in heater, microwave, and mixer grinder, which support easy and free installation., July 2022 – Electrolux AB implemented the ‘Appliance-as-a-Service' program to contribute to the circular economy by incorporating the circular approach into their home appliances product portfolio.. Key drivers for this market are: Growing Residential Sector to Boost Product Demand. Potential restraints include: Lower Penetration in Less-Developed Countries to Hamper Growth. Notable trends are: User-Friendly Smart Devices to Gain Momentum.

The global consumer electronics market size was valued at approximately USD 1.1 trillion in 2023 and is projected to reach USD 1.8 trillion by 2032, growing at a CAGR of 5.9% during the forecast period. This considerable growth is driven by the rapid evolution of technology, which continually reshapes consumer preferences and expectations. Several growth factors, such as increasing disposable income, technological advancements, and burgeoning demand for smart devices, play pivotal roles in propelling the market forward. Consumers are increasingly seeking devices that offer connectivity, convenience, and enhanced capabilities, fostering robust market expansion.
Technological innovation serves as a major growth driver in the consumer electronics market. The continuous advancement in semiconductor technology has facilitated the development of smaller, more efficient, and more powerful electronic devices. As the Internet of Things (IoT) ecosystem expands, consumer electronics are becoming more interconnected, leading to growing demand for smart home devices, wearables, and other IoT-enabled products. Additionally, the integration of artificial intelligence (AI) and machine learning in consumer electronics has transformed user interaction, creating a more personalized and efficient user experience that further fuels market demand.
The increasing global penetration of smartphones and mobile internet is another significant factor contributing to the market's growth. As more consumers in emerging economies gain access to mobile devices and the internet, the demand for consumer electronics continues to surge. The proliferation of e-commerce platforms has also made it easier for consumers to purchase electronic products online, thereby expanding the market's reach. Moreover, the trend towards digitization and smart living in both developed and developing nations has spurred the adoption of modern consumer electronics, such as smart TVs, laptops, and wearable devices, which are crucial for connectivity and entertainment.
Environmental and sustainability concerns are also shaping the consumer electronics market. As awareness of the environmental impact of electronic waste grows, consumers and manufacturers are becoming more conscientious. This has led to the development and promotion of eco-friendly products and practices. Companies are investing in sustainable production processes and materials, which not only reduce environmental impact but also appeal to the growing demographic of environmentally-conscious consumers. This trend towards sustainability is a critical growth driver, as it aligns with broader societal shifts towards eco-friendly living.
Regionally, the Asia Pacific market is expected to experience the most rapid growth due to a combination of factors including a large consumer base, growing middle-class population, and increased urbanization. Countries like China and India are at the forefront of this expansion, driven by strong manufacturing bases and increasing consumer purchasing power. North America and Europe continue to hold significant market shares due to high adoption rates of advanced technologies and a strong emphasis on innovation. These regions are characterized by high consumer spending on electronics, which drives demand for the latest gadgets and smart devices.
The product type segment of the consumer electronics market is diverse, encompassing a wide range of devices including smartphones, laptops, televisions, wearable devices, and others. Smartphones constitute a major portion of this segment, driven by their ubiquitous presence in daily life. The continuous innovation in smartphone technology, including the development of 5G networks, advanced camera systems, and AI integration, has sustained consumer interest and demand. Moreover, the frequent release cycles of new models by leading manufacturers incentivize consumers to upgrade their devices regularly, thereby maintaining robust market growth.
Laptops have also seen a resurgence in demand, particularly with the rise of remote work and education due to the COVID-19 pandemic. The need for portable, high-performance computing solutions has driven innovation and competition in the laptop segment. Manufacturers are focusing on delivering lighter, more energy-efficient devices with improved battery life and processing power. Consumer electronics stores are navigating a complex landscape characterized by evolving consumer behaviors, economic fluctuations and technological advancements. In recent years, consumers have integrated electronics into their daily lives, seeking convenient products that fulfill specific needs. This surge was particularly evident during 2020 and 2021 when e-commerce sales spiked, as consumers grew comfortable purchasing high-value electronics online. However, sales remain susceptible to economic fluctuations, as evidenced by the sharp revenue loss when discretionary spending plummeted. The industry's revenue will reach $172.2 billion in 2025, buoyed by a modest 1.7% growth rate. As retailers continue to adapt, they must grapple with macroeconomic challenges and the imperative to stay competitive in an increasingly digital marketplace. Over the past five years, the consumer electronics stores industry has experienced a modest growth trajectory at a CAGR of 2.5%. The rapid gains in consumer confidence, driven by near-zero interest rates and accelerating housing starts, temporarily boosted sales. As consumers outfitted new homes with appliances, industry revenue rallied, yet this recovery wasn't without its challenges. Interest rate hikes in 2022 and 2023 put pressure on the residential construction sector, dampening demand for new electronics tied to housing. Intensified competition from large-format and online retailers like Walmart and Amazon, coupled with supply chain disruptions and inflation, put smaller specialized stores at a disadvantage. Despite these hurdles, shifting consumer preferences towards digital media and podcasts have spurred demand for specific categories like cameras and audio equipment, partially offsetting declines in other areas. Looking ahead, the industry faces a more tempered growth trajectory. With revenue growth at a slower CAGR of 1.7%, reaching $187.1 billion in 2030, consumer electronics stores will confront various challenges. Ongoing trade tensions, fueled by tariffs on Chinese goods and potential tariffs on Canadian and Mexican imports, heighten economic uncertainty and can inflate operational costs. As consumers become more price-sensitive amid these pressures, retailers must prioritize competitive pricing strategies and expansive online platforms to remain viable. Also, new technological developments and SaaS's rise pose threats to traditional retail models. To thrive over the next five years, the industry must embrace innovation, streamline supply chains and capitalize on emerging consumer trends, ensuring they cater to essential electronics needs and discretionary demands driven by lifestyle aspirations.

The chart provides an insightful analysis of the estimated sales amounts for Consumer Electronics stores across various platforms. Custom Cart stands out, generating a significant portion of sales with an estimated amount of $1.09T, which is 95.18% of the total sales in this category. Following closely, Shopify accounts for $28.84B in sales, making up 2.53% of the total. WooCommerce also shows notable performance, contributing $9.17B to the total sales, representing 0.80%. This data highlights the sales dynamics and the varying impact of each platform on the Consumer Electronics market.
